## Env vars: snapshot testing (Pixelgrid)

Pixelgrid runs UI snapshot comparisons on every release branch. Release managers: do not cut a release if the snapshot job is red. Required vars: PIXELGRID_BASELINE_BRANCH (usually main), PIXELGRID_DIFF_THRESHOLD (default 0.02, don't raise it to make CI pass), PIXELGRID_STORAGE_REGION (set per environment). Non-secret values above can live in the repo's env template. The baseline storage bucket requires an access secret that must never be committed; it belongs only in the local .env, on the line below.

secret setting of tajof-bahif: COURIER_KEY3=65d

Team, following the treasury review at Solvik Partners, we will hedge 70% of projected foreign receipts for the next three quarters, up from 50%. Recent volatility in the crownmark has made unhedged exposure unacceptable at branch level. Branch managers should quote export customers using the hedged rate table issued monthly and avoid ad-hoc rate commitments. Margins on the Tarnholt contracts are protected under the new arrangement. The strategic reasoning behind this shift is set out directly below.

management briefing: Project Zorix slips by six weeks because of the audit delay.

Subject: On-call handover — websocket reconnect bug

Hi Darla,

Handing off the Fennwick Relay reconnect issue. Clients on flaky networks enter a reconnect loop because the backoff timer resets on every partial handshake. Mitigation: the gateway cap is raised to 60s, which suppresses most user impact. Fix is in review under ticket FR-2281. For escalations, support should use the address below.

billing contact of bafof-bahap = kelion_wenys_holius@crelvodata.test

Changelog — DigestForge scheduler, 2024-09-03. Rotated the batch-signing credential used by the digest scheduler when it hands jobs to the Mailloom dispatcher. Old credential expired per the quarterly policy; revoked same day. All queued digest batches were re-signed and replayed — no duplicates sent. New hires: the scheduler rejects any batch signed with a retired credential, so never copy key material from old runbooks. Current credential follows.

deploy key for hahof-tagep: bky6_YcdejG